Lowestoft Station is equipped with facilities designed to cater to travelers’ needs. For those buying tickets, the station offers both a staffed ticket office with accessible opening hours during the week (Monday to Friday, 06:40 to 17:05, and on Sundays from 08:00 to 16:15) and modern ticket machines that accommodate online tickets. To address inclusivity, the ticket machines provide accessible service to all passengers.
The station prioritizes passenger comfort, providing a seating area and a waiting room open during the same hours. Although the station lacks a first-class lounge, it ensures a comfortable environment for all passengers. You'll find toilets in the station building, with no requirement for a radar key, catering to everyone's comfort. Additionally, the station features a free water refill point and a shop operated by the Lowestoft Central Project for refreshments and tourist information.
Noteworthy is the station's commitment to accessibility. Step-free access is available throughout, aligning with the ORR station classification system. Beyond this, the station staff are on hand from morning till early evening throughout the week to provide travel assistance, reinforce information, and offer support for any passenger requiring extra help during their journey. There’s also a dedicated customer services helpline available, ensuring that help is never far if needed.
Convenience extends beyond the station thanks to comprehensive onward travel options. Rail replacement services are comfortably accessible directly outside the station by Platform 2. For those looking to utilize local bus services, Lowestoft is a designated PlusBus location, offering travelers integrated access to bus services that can augment their travel plans efficiently. PlusBus offers economical tickets that combine rail and unlimited bus travel within specified areas, ensuring seamless connectivity for your onward adventures.

Located at the heart of New Cross, the station offers a wide range of amenities designed to make your travel experience as seamless as possible. The ticket office is operational from early morning to late evening—Monday to Friday from 06:45 until 19:15, Saturday from 06:10 to 20:00, and Sunday from 08:30 to 20:00. For added convenience, there are ticket machines where you can also collect tickets purchased online, including accessible machines located at the station forecourt and booking hall.
Smartcards are an excellent way to streamline your travels, and New Cross issues and validates these cards for your ease. The station provides a secure environment with CCTV surveillance and help points that ensure assistance is always at hand from early morning till midnight. However, if you're traveling with luggage, be mindful that there are no storage facilities, so plan accordingly.
The station has made significant strides in ensuring that it caters to passengers with additional accessibility needs. While parts of the station offer step-free access, more detailed checks are recommended as platforms A and B can be accessed via lifts, and there are short but steep ramps from some entrances. There are also accessible toilets and a ramp available for train access, making your travel as comfortable as possible.
For those with bicycles, New Cross offers 22 storage spaces on Platform C, although they are unsheltered and use is at your own risk. If you're thinking of cycling through London, remember that there are no cycle hire facilities at this station. On the tech side, public Wi-Fi might not be available, but pay phones ensure you're never out of touch.
